On Tuesday, June 13, 2017 a Magalia, California historical landmark went up in flames.  Owners John and Julie Clifford spent over 5 years lovingly restoring the now 113 year old train station, and turned it into a restaurant.  The fire has been devastating, not only causing severe damage to the historic building, its equipment and supplies, but also displacing their loyal employees. The owners did have insurance, but in addition to repairing the damage caused by the fire; the owners will now be forced to bring the entire building up to current California Codes. Led paint has been found on the exterior, and will probably leed to the entire outside of the building being removed. Even though these repairs are included in the policy, the overall limit on the policy will not be enough to finish the repairs.  Please help restore the building and perserve a piece of local history .   Thank you!!
